摘要
This paper presents a novel magnetic sensor array based technique for measuring currents in a group of enclosed conductors. It is designed specifically for monitoring the real-time power consumptions of North American homes. The technique consists of three key components: magnetic field sensors deployed in close proximity of the power conductors to be measured; algorithms to compute the conductor currents based on the magnetic fields measured; a simple, integrated sensor calibration and communication scheme. Prototype devices have been developed based on the technique. Extensive lab and field tests have demonstrated that the technique can provide adequate current measurements for residential homes. Combining with the non-intrusive load monitoring methods, the proposed measurement technique represents an attractive platform to create a complete home energy use tracking system.
